The dedupe suite intermittently fails on the window-collapse test because staging's clock skew exceeds the 5s tolerance. This is not a product bug. If you're paged on a red pipeline, first check whether only test_window_collapse failed; if so, rerun the job once. Persistent failures usually mean the Hushwire redis fixture didn't reset — run the fixture-flush job before rerunning. Do not widen the tolerance; it masked a real duplicate-storm regression last quarter. The build we bisected that against is below.

build token for bageg-yahof: htk3_673

Hi Kestrel Point integration team,

Welcome aboard. For the Scanlark barcode scanner rollout, please review the device pairing flow before writing any glue code. Scans are posted to our ingest endpoint as signed JSON envelopes, and malformed checksums are rejected without retry, so validate locally first. New members should use the shared sandbox environment rather than production. To authenticate your sandbox requests, include the bearer token below.

login token, tagef-tagep: eyJhbGciOiJIUzI1NiIsInR5cCI6IkpXVCJ9.eyJzdWIiOiIBXyeYEoalzIn0.6TI7VhOJMHm9

# Flaglight Rollouts — Approvals

Quick version for on-call: any rollout touching more than 5% of traffic needs an approval in Flaglight before the ramp continues. Kill switches don't need approval — just flip them and note it in the incident channel. Scheduled ramps pause automatically if error budget burns hot. If you're stuck at 2 a.m. with a pending approval, there's one person authorized to override, and that's the approver below.

account owner for tagep-bafof: Norael Gilax Juleth

## Local Setup

The Invigilo proctoring queue coordinates exam sessions between the scheduler and the review workers. For a local build, install Python 3.12, create a virtualenv, and run `make bootstrap`, which applies migrations and loads a small fixture set of mock exam sessions. Verify the queue drains by running `make smoke`; all twelve fixture sessions should reach the reviewed state within a minute. Release builds must target the staging database, which is reachable via the connection string below.

database URL for bageg-tagef: cockroachdb://gorwyn_svc:U1WvgSaCrthWLh@db-a75c.xolmarsys.internal:5432/eliius